Git Rebase with Intelligent Conflict Resolution

Quick Start

For most rebases with multiple commits, use the squash-first strategy to resolve conflicts only once:

# Step 1: Backup current state
bash scripts/pre-rebase-backup.sh

# Step 2: Squash commits (interactive rebase on current branch)
git rebase -i $(git merge-base HEAD origin/main)

# Step 3: Rebase onto target
git rebase origin/main

# Step 4: If conflicts, resolve them once (see workflow below)
# Then continue: git rebase --continue

# Step 5: Force push safely
git push origin $(git rev-parse --abbrev-ref HEAD) --force-with-lease

This approach resolves conflicts once instead of per-commit, saving time and mental overhead.

Core Workflow: Conflict Analysis & Resolution

Copy this checklist and mark progress:

Rebase Workflow:
- [ ] Step 1: Create safety backup
- [ ] Step 2: Fetch latest from target branch
- [ ] Step 3: Analyze conflict scope
- [ ] Step 4: Choose resolution strategy
- [ ] Step 5: Apply conflict resolutions
- [ ] Step 6: Validate merged code
- [ ] Step 7: Run tests
- [ ] Step 8: Force push safely

Step 1: Create Safety Backup

ALWAYS do this first. If rebase goes wrong, you can recover:

# Use the bundled script
bash scripts/pre-rebase-backup.sh

# Or manually create timestamped backup branch
TIMESTAMP=$(date +%Y%m%d_%H%M%S)
git branch backup-rebase-$TIMESTAMP

# Alternative: Create temporary ref to your current commit
git reflog  # Note your current HEAD SHA for manual recovery

This costs nothing and saves hours of work if something goes wrong.

Step 2: Fetch Latest Changes

Ensure you have the most recent remote state:

# Fetch without modifying local branches
git fetch origin

# View the divergence
git log --oneline origin/main..HEAD  # Your commits
git log --oneline HEAD..origin/main  # New commits on main

Understand how many commits you're rebasing and how much main has changed.
